Transmisión De Datos Con El Sfb 60 "Send_Ptp - Siemens CPU 312C Instrucciones De Servicio

Tabla de contenido

Publicidad

6.5.1.2
Transmisión de datos con el SFB 60 "SEND_PTP"
Principio
El SFB permite enviar grupos de datos de un bloque de datos:
La transferencia se activa después de la llamada del bloque y de un flanco ascendente en la
entrada de control REQ. El área de datos que se desea enviar viene dada por el SD_1
(número de DB y dirección inicial), mientras que la longitud del bloque de datos viene dada
por LEN.
Para que el SFB pueda procesar la petición, debe acceder a él con R(Reset) = FALSE. Se
se produce un flanco ascendente en la entrada de control R, se interrumpirá el proceso de
envío en curso y se restablecerá el estado original del SFB. Una petición cancelada finaliza
con un aviso de error (salida de STATUS).
Con LADDR se introduce la dirección E/S del submódulo que ha definido en "HW Config".
DONE se pone a TRUE si la petición concluye sin errores, o bien ERROR se pone a TRUE
si la petición finaliza con errores.
Si se ejecuta la petición con DONE = TRUE, esto significa:
● En caso de utilizar el driver ASCII: que los datos han sido enviados al interlocutor. Lo que
● En caso de utilizar el procedimiento 3964(R): que los datos han sido enviados al
En caso de error o advertencia, en STATUS se indicará el número de evento
correspondiente (consulte el apartado Mensajes de error (Página 367)). DONE o
ERROR/STATUS se emiten también en caso de RESET del SFB (R = TRUE). Si se produce
algún error se desactivará el resultado binario RB. Si el bloque concluye sin errores, el
resultado binario adquirirá el estado TRUE.
Nota
El SFB no dispone de comprobación de parámetros. Si la parametrización es incorrecta, la
CPU puede conmutar al estado STOP.
CPU 31xC: Funciones tecnológicas
Instrucciones de servicio, 03/2011, A5E00105486-05
no se queda garantizado es que también se hayan recibido los datos del interlocutor.
interlocutor y que éste ha acusado positivamente el recibo. Lo que no queda garantizado
es que los datos también hayan sido transferidos a la CPU interlocutora.
Acoplamiento punto a punto
6.5 Funciones de comunicación
295

Hide quick links:

Publicidad

Tabla de contenido
loading

Tabla de contenido